使用Rest API创建在Data Factory v2中运行的管道

时间:2019-04-01 22:31:29

标签: azure-data-factory azure-data-factory-2

我正在使用nodeJS创建在data factory v2中运行的pipelin,我需要在主体中传递两个参数。这样做时,参数不会传递到管道。管道已触发,但管道未采用我以JSO格式传递的参数

创建我在请求中使用的选项常量:

    const options = {
            hostname: 'management.azure.com',
            port: 443,
            path: '/subscriptions/<subscriptionId>/resourceGroups/<resourceGroup>/providers/Microsoft.DataFactory/factories/<datafactoryName>/pipelines/<pipelineName>/createRun?api-version=2018-06-01',
            method: 'POST',
            body: req.body,
            headers: {
                'Authorization': 'Bearer <token>',
                'Content-Type': 'application/json'
            }
        };

需求主体如下:

   {
     “inputpath”: “input file location”,
     “outputpath”: “output file location”
   }

对ADFv2 Rest API的最终请求:

 var req = https.request(options, result => {
            result.on('data', (chunk) => {
                res.send(chunk);
            });
        })
        req.on('data', (data) => {
        });

0 个答案:

没有答案